Job Description
A premier employer in the LNG industry is seeking a SAP Solution Architect to join the team onsite in downtown Houston. This person must be a technical leader who architects, implements, and optimizes SAP solutions that power the greenfield LNG company's financial, procure to pay, and maintenance operations. This role focuses on leveraging the latest SAP technologies, including S/4HANA, Business Technology Platform (BTP), and workflow capabilities, to ensure robust financial controls, insightful reporting, and data-driven decision-making. Liaises with cross-functional team members in other SAP modules or non-SAP solutions within LNG business. Ensure compliance with change control procedures for on-going changes, enhancements, projects and maintains operational procedures around supported environments. Key responsibilities include leading the technical design of integrated SAP solutions for Procure to Pay (MM), Plant Maintenance (PM), and Quality Management (QM), ensuring seamless integration with Finance (FI) and Controlling (CO) within the SAP S/4HANA environment and non-SAP systems. They will design solutions tailored to LNG-specific requirements, including hydrocarbon management, asset tracking, and regulatory compliance. They will oversee technical implementation projects, including system configuration, data migration, and integration with other enterprise systems, as well as leverage SAP and BTP workflow capabilities to automate business processes and improve operational efficiency. They will configure and customize SAP and non-SAP reporting tools to provide real-time insights into financial and operational performance. They must stay at the forefront of SAP technologies, including S/4HANA Cloud, BTP, SAP Fiori, and emerging trends in the energy industry and liaise with SAP Application Management Support (AMS) team to implement required configuration changes. This person will collaborate with internal business customers and support team members to plan and execute user acceptance testing for new and modified processes and system components, as well as liaise with cross-functional team members in other SAP modules or non-SAP solutions within LNG business. It's essential to ensure compliance with change control procedures for on-going changes, enhancements, and projects and maintains operational procedures around supported environments and maintain documentation on all SAP production system changes and updates and associated transports for internal and external audit reasons and best practice system management. Overall this person will provide technical leadership and guidance to SAP functional and technical teams, and mentor junior SAP consultants on technical best practices.

Skills and Requirements
10+ years of experience in SAP implementation, configuration, and support for large-scale integrated solutions end to end
5+ years of hands-on experience with SAP S/4HANA, specializing in the SAP MM, SAP PM, and SAP QM modules.
3+ full life cycle SAP implementations
SAP S/4HANA experience and knowledge of S/4HANA 2022 suite of applications
Knowledge of the SAP MM, SAP PM and SAP QM integration points with SAP FI/CO
Experience in designing and implementing solutions on SAP BTP, including custom workflows and extensions.
Bachelors degree LNG industry experience or similar sectors (e.g., Refinery, Petro-chemical, O&G)
SAP certifications (e.g., SAP Certified Technology Associate or Professional)
PMP Certification
Knowledge of SAP Solution Manager and ChaRM
Familiarity with SAP integration technologies with external systems like Energy Trading and Risk Management System (ETRM), Energy Components (EC), and some of the LNG plant related systems like DCS, OSI PI, LIMS, MOC null
